#935751 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#935751 is composed of 57.6% red, 34.1%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.8%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.9% and a lightness of 44.7%. #935751 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aea2 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#935751 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#935751 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#935751 has RGB values of R:147, G:87,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.45,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9656145.

Shades and Tints of #935751

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080504 is the darkest color, while #fcf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#935751

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#796d6b is the less saturated color, while #e21602 is the most saturated one.
